JAMES 2:17

Victor M. Eskew

 

Even so faith, if it hath not works, is dead, being alone.

 

1.    Faith

A.   Strong (4102):  persuasion, that is, credence, moral conviction, reliance upon Christ, constancy in such profession

B.    Thayer:  conviction of the truth of anything, belief…belief with the predominate idea of trust (or confidence)

C.   Vine:  firm persuasion, a conviction based upon hearing…used in the N.T. always of faith in God or Christ, or things spiritual

 

2.    Works

A.   Strong (2041):  to work; toil (as an effort or occupation) by implication or act

B.    Thayer:  an act, deed, thing done

C.   Vine:  work, employment, task…denotes every activity undertaken for Christ’s sake…in James, as the effect of faith

 

3.    Dead

A.   Strong (3498):  dead

B.    Thayer:  one that has breathed his last…destitute of force or power, inactive, inoperative

C.   Vine:  dead, inactive and barren
